Richard Kohn, Ronald Barliant and Randall Klein Provide Testimony on Chapter 11 Reform at CFA Annual Meeting
Richard Kohn, as co-general counsel to the Commercial Finance Association (CFA), along with Ronald Barliant and Randall Klein, provided testimony to the American Bankruptcy Institute (ABI) Commission to Study the Reform of Chapter 11 at the CFA Annual Meeting on November 15, 2012.
The ABI Commission has been formed to study and propose reforms to Chapter 11 that it believes will better balance the goals of effectuating the effective reorganization of business debtors and the maximization and realization of asset values for all creditors and stakeholders. As part of its project, the ABI Commission is holding field hearings around the country to gather additional information, experience and ideas from trade associations like the CFA.
On behalf of the CFA, Goldberg Kohn participated in the preparation of written testimony regarding the proposed study of various issues that are of particular concern for secured creditors.
